3'-Adenylic acid, 5'-O-[bis(4-methoxyphenyl)phenylmethyl]-2'-deoxy-di-2-propenyl ester is a complex organic compound with the chemical formula C37H41N5O8. It is a derivative of adenosine, a nucleoside composed of adenine and ribose, and is characterized by the presence of a 2'-deoxy-ribose sugar moiety. The compound features a 5'-O-[bis(4-methoxyphenyl)phenylmethyl] group, which is a bulky aryl substituent that can influence the molecule's properties and interactions. The di-2-propenyl ester functional group suggests that it has two allyl ester groups attached, which may be used to protect the 3'-hydroxyl group or to facilitate certain chemical reactions. 3'-Adenylic acid, 5'-O-[bis(4-methoxyphenyl)phenylmethyl]-2'-deoxy-, di-2-propenyl ester is likely to be used in research settings, particularly in the fields of biochemistry and medicinal chemistry, where it may be employed as a probe or a building block for the synthesis of more complex molecules.

Check Digit Verification of cas no

The CAS Registry Mumber 112677-85-7 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,1,2,6,7 and 7 respectively; the second part has 2 digits, 8 and 5 respectively.
Calculate Digit Verification of CAS Registry Number 112677-85:
(8*1)+(7*1)+(6*2)+(5*6)+(4*7)+(3*7)+(2*8)+(1*5)=127
127 % 10 = 7
So 112677-85-7 is a valid CAS Registry Number.

A GENERAL APPROACH TO NUCLEOSIDE 3'- AND 5'-MONOPHOSPHATES

Hayakawa, Y.,Wakabayashi, S.,Nobori, T.,Noyori, R.

, p. 2259 - 2262 (2007/10/02)

Diallyloxyphosphorylation of nucleoside hydroxyls followed by palladium(0)-catalyzed deallylation provides a new, general method for the preparation of the 3'- and 5'-monophosphates.
